Exciting Updates to the Red Carpet Lineup for the Fashion Awards

The British Fashion Council is thrilled to announce some exciting new updates to the red carpet lineup for the highly-anticipated Fashion Awards. Sponsored by TikTok, this glamorous event will take place on Monday at London’s iconic Royal Albert Hall.

One of the highlights of the evening will be a captivating live performance by the talented singer/songwriter Griff, who has previously won a Brit Award. This special performance will mark the beginning of the first-ever Red-Carpet Livestream, which will be hosted on TikTok’s official @thefashionawards account.

In addition to the thrilling live performance, viewers can look forward to a series of live interviews and fantastic behind-the-scenes content. This will give a global TikTok audience the opportunity to immerse themselves in the excitement of this important fashion event. Comedienne Elsa Majimbo, renowned designer Henry Holland, and TikTok creator Tega Alexander will be there to engage with famous faces and global talent as they arrive at the Royal Albert Hall.

Furthermore, TikTok’s Fashion Awards Glambot will be on the red carpet, capturing all the must-see looks in real-time. These stunning moments will be shared on TikTok’s @FashionAwards account, allowing fashion enthusiasts to witness the hottest fashion statements of the evening.

Inside the ceremony hall, TikTok has partnered with Dazed to create an exclusive winner’s media room. Throughout the event, esteemed talent will stop by to provide exclusive soundbites to Dazed about winning their awards. This collaboration promises to offer a unique and intimate glimpse into the minds of the fashion industry’s brightest stars.

Aside from being a glamorous evening celebrating the best of fashion, the Fashion Awards also serves a crucial charitable purpose. The event raises funds for the BFC Foundation, which is dedicated to supporting talent, education, grant-giving, and business mentoring within the fashion industry. The foundation’s ultimate goal is to promote equality and opportunity, ensuring that the fashion industry remains diverse and accessible to all. In the year 2020/2021 alone, the BFC Foundation raised an impressive £1.7 million, which has contributed to supporting 33 designers and various talent initiatives.
